Vue DevUI 是一个基于 DevUI Design 的 Vue3 组件库。
�� 特性:
npm i vue-devui
在main.ts
文件中引入vue-devui
。
import { createApp } from 'vue'
import App from './App.vue'
// 引入 Vue DevUI 组件库及样式
import DevUI from 'vue-devui'
import 'vue-devui/style.css'
createApp(App).use(DevUI).mount('#app')
在App.vue
文件中使用 Vue DevUI 组件。
<template>
<d-button>确定</d-button>
</template>
git clone git@github.com:DevCloudFE/vue-devui.git
cd vue-devui
pnpm i
pnpm dev
打开浏览器访问:http://localhost:3000/
或者你也可以运行以下命令:
pnpm scripts
欢迎你参与到 Vue DevUI 项目的建设中来!��
通过参与 Vue DevUI 项目,我们可以一起:
Vite
+Vue3
+TypeScript
+JSX
技术如果你不知道从哪儿开始,可以阅读我们的贡献指南
维护者是做出杰出贡献且在社区长期活跃的 DevUI 社区成员。
杰出贡献包括但不仅限于以下行为:
贡献者是在 DevUI 社区中合并了 1 个或多个 PR 的社区成员。
感谢以下 DevUI 的田主们 (emoji key):
该项目遵循 all-contributors 规范。欢迎任何形式的贡献!
一、安装Vue.js 1.安装cnpm: npm install -g cnpm --registry=https://registry.npm.taobao.org 2.之后,使用cnpm安装Vue.js: cnpm install vue 3.安装成功,查看版本: vue-V 4.引入Vue模块: import Vue from 'vue' 二、安装Vue Devtool 1、下载Vu
以下几种情况: 出现**[ …] / fetchMetadata: sill resolveWithNewModule** 这样的情况,长时间停留在这个界面,后面就是4058错误出现; npm ERR! errno -4058 npm ERR! enoent ENOENT: no such file or directory, access 有人说是没有切换到淘宝镜像: npm config s
不多说直接上代码: <template> <div class="ip-box"> <el-input v-model.number="ip1" name="ip" maxlength="3" onkeyup="value=value.replace(/[^\d]/g,'')" @keyup.native="keyupEvent(1,$event)" @blur="submitIp" @in
vue的UI框架和项目基本都是基于Vue3.0 开源 UI框架 1、PC端 element-plus Ant Design of Vue Arco Design Vue TDesign Naive UI vue-devui layui-vue 2、移动端(含小程序和H5) vant3 Varlet NutUI uView
vue-datepicker-local (vue-datepicker-local) A Beautiful Datepicker Component For Vue2. Vue2的一个漂亮的Datepicker组件。 Lightweight (less than 5kb minified and gzipped) 轻量级(压缩并压缩后少于5kb) Only dependencies Vue 仅
主要内容:全局组件实例,实例,实例,全局组件实例,局部组件实例,Prop,Prop 实例,Prop 实例组件(Component)是 Vue.js 最强大的功能之一。 组件可以扩展 HTML 元素,封装可重用的代码。 组件系统让我们可以用独立可复用的小组件来构建大型应用,几乎任意类型的应用的界面都可以抽象为一个组件树: 每个 Vue 应用都是通过用 createApp 函数创建的,传递给 createApp 的选项用于配置根组件。当我们挂载应用时,该组件被用作渲染的起点。 一个应用需要被挂载到一
如果您在声明组件时更喜欢基于类的 API,则可以使用官方维护的vue-class-component装饰器: import Vue from 'vue' import Component from 'vue-class-component' // @Component 修饰符注明了此类为一个 Vue 组件 @Component({ // 所有的组件选项都可以放在这里 template:
父组件 子组件 为什么执行getSonData的时候,无法获取到子组件的data?sonRef.value.data只能在onMounted内使用吗?不能在父组件的方法里执行?
本文向大家介绍基于Vue的文字跑马灯组件(npm 组件包),包括了基于Vue的文字跑马灯组件(npm 组件包)的使用技巧和注意事项,需要的朋友参考一下 一、前言 总结下最近工作上在移动端实现的一个跑马灯效果,最终效果如下: 印象中好像HTML标签的‘marquee'的直接可以实现这个效果,不过 HTML标准中已经废弃了‘marquee'标签 既然HTML标准已经废弃了这个标签,现在工作上用的是Vu
项目基于vue3,如何使用OpenLayers地图,在地图中根据经纬度,步长绘制网格,并且网格可以矩形拖选,请问用什么实现?
本文向大家介绍vue基于element的区间选择组件,包括了vue基于element的区间选择组件的使用技巧和注意事项,需要的朋友参考一下 公司的系统中,产品经理在设计时经常要求对某个字段进行区间阈值设置或者作为筛选条件。但是苦于element中没有非常契合的组件(slider组件并不支持两端均能设定),于是自己动手造了一个。 成果 最终的展示效果如下: 需求 这里以项目的需求为例,基本的需求如下
我是一个新手,我总是想到一个基于类的组件,就像我在Java中做类一样。 在Java中比较基于类的组件和类的两种思维是正确的吗?换句话说,呈现的组件是否像Java中的对象一样,它们是类的实例化? 有区别吗?
下面的代码直接打开这个页面执行没有问题,但是做为组件放到Dialog里被另一个页面执行,打开是图片就无放显示,有大神能看出是哪里问题吗?